My wife and I decided to try this "off the beaten path" steakhouse in the northern end of Myrtle Beach. Our expectations were not high, but after dining we were pleasantly surprised with the attentive service and well put together eclectic fare. We enjoyed the creative menu that is not often seen in the Myrtle Beach area. The tuna appetizer was fresh and well put together. The shrimp Madagascar was a nicely portioned and had a pleasant array of flavors that complimented each other well. The Asian pear salad was on point being perfectly dressed with well thought out paired ingredients. The Elk chops were absolutely delicious and cooked to a medium rare as requested. The Wild Boar/Bison meatloaf was richly flavored and made for a hearty meal. We also enjoyed sharing the 10 layer cake with dulce de leche ice cream accompaniment for dessert. We will likely be back for the food in the future. Overall, we give the food and service five stars; however, the ambiance needs a lot of improvement. The place was definitely outdated and appeared dingy. Carpeting and upholstered seating made for a musty, uncomfortable experience that made me want to jump in the shower immediately upon arriving home. This place has HUGE potential and we are happy to have stumbled upon it.

Good but expensive would be my overall description. We were looking a places to go in Myrtle Beach and this one popped up as a good option. There were four of us 3 of which only eat chicken and seafood and their menu appeared to be perfect. We walked in without reservations. The hostess asked if we had them, we told her no. She looked around the restaurant (which was 90% empty) and said I think we should be able to get you in and sat us right away. Our server came over right away and had such a great personality. I think she made the experience actually. She was pretty sassy yet very good at her job. The menu was decent, however, the two specials they had were Crab cakes (1 or 2) and Scallops. We all opted for the Crab cakes (2). We also ordered a dozen oysters which was fantastic. We also had salad and a seafood gumbo type dish. Their cocktail menu was also good and they have a really nice selection of bourbon if you are into that. The downfall and why I didn't give it 5 stars is the cost. 6 crab cakes 3 side salads 4 cocktails 1 seafood gumbo type dish 12 oysters Came up to almost $500 Somehow that seems off to me. I eat out a LOT and we have paid for peoples food a LOT but IDK $500 for what i named above seemed just a bit high for me. After reading a few other reviews before writing this I see I'm not the only one that feels this place is pretty pricey. Outside of that, it is very good.
